UK Small Business Directory
Business listings provided by UK Small Business Directory
Ref No. 54435

Windrush Car Storage

Search for Windrush Car Storage on Google Maps




See main listing Windrush Car Storage
Windrush Car Storage are listed in; Car Storage Directory : Car Storage in Cheltenham : Car Storage in Gloucestershire


Google Business Finder